False Bay from Wynberg Hill, Cape of Good Hope

About this work

This painting shows a wide, open landscape with a winding dirt road cutting through it. A horse-drawn wagon rolls along the path, carrying a few people. The sky is bright with fluffy clouds, and in the distance, rolling hills and a few small buildings appear. Trees and bushes line the road, adding soft greens and browns to the scene. The artist used light colors to show the distance fading into the horizon. The sky looks calm, while the road below feels busy with life.
